Hangs when waking up from sleep

Expected behavior

To wake up from sleep and keep the docker containers running.

Actual behavior

It becomes unresponsive when trying to access the filesystem.

Information

pinata diagnose -u before hanging

OS X: version 10.10.5 (build: 14F1713)
Docker.app: version v1.11.1-beta11
Running diagnostic tests:
[OK]      docker-cli
[OK]      Moby booted
[OK]      driver.amd64-linux
[OK]      vmnetd
[OK]      osxfs
[OK]      db
[OK]      slirp
[OK]      menubar
[OK]      environment
[OK]      Docker
[OK]      VT-x
Docker logs are being collected into /tmp/20160511-150923.tar.gz
Most specific failure is: No error was detected
Your unique id is: 1D2B249F-2B5B-437E-83D5-A651EE220B24
Please quote this in all correspondence.

pinata diagnose -u after hanging

OS X: version 10.10.5 (build: 14F1713)
Docker.app: version v1.11.1-beta11
Running diagnostic tests:
Error docker ps: timeout after 10.00s
Thread 6 killed on uncaught exception Misc.Failure
Error docker ps: timeout after 10.00s
[ERROR]   docker-cli       docker ps failed: Misc.Failure
[OK]      docker-cli
[OK]      Moby booted
[OK]      driver.amd64-linux
[OK]      vmnetd
[OK]      osxfs
[OK]      db
[OK]      slirp
[OK]      menubar
[OK]      environment
[OK]      Docker
[OK]      VT-x
Docker logs are being collected into /tmp/20160511-151156.tar.gz
Most specific failure is: docker ps failed: Misc.Failure
Your unique id is: 1D2B249F-2B5B-437E-83D5-A651EE220B24
Please quote this in all correspondence.

Dockerfile

postgres:latest

Host distribution and version

  • OS X 10.10.5

Steps to reproduce the behavior

  1. docker run --rm -it postgres
  2. Wait for DB to boot up (LOG: autovacuum launcher started)
  3. Put Mac to sleep (I used a MacBook so I closed the lid)
  4. Wait a few moments (half a minute should be enough)
  5. Wake the Mac
  6. At this point piñata is ok
  7. Hit ctrl-C on the running docker container
  8. Docker hangs

syslog -k Sender Docker

New users can’t upload file and can’t put links on a post…

Check the gist at vrinek/0d9f404622606f66f95618c814a91908